Abstract
OBJECTIVE: Homicide and suicide are intentional acts of violence that disproportionately involve firearms. Much more effort has been devoted to the ecological study of homicide; methods that have been developed to better understand and subsequently prevent homicide may be applicable to suicide. The purpose of the present study was to compare the occurrence of firearm homicide and firearm suicide using routine activity theory as a framework for analysis. METHODS: Detailed mortality data pertaining to decedents, their neighborhoods, and use of firearms were collected from 1994 to 1998 for the counties containing and surrounding three small to medium-sized U.S. cities. Data from a total of 468 neighborhoods that collectively experienced 1,025 intentional deaths from firearms (396 firearm homicides and 629 firearm suicides) were analyzed. RESULTS: Firearm homicide was consistently associated with out-of-home, nighttime activity in neighborhoods where many people were likely to be coming and going. In an opposite-but-equal fashion, firearm suicide was consistently associated with in-home, daytime activity in out-of-the-way neighborhoods. CONCLUSIONS: Firearm homicide and firearm suicide were found to be consistently associated with markers of routine activity in all three cities, albeit in an opposite-but-equal manner. Because firearm suicides very often occur as lonely events in lonely neighborhoods, they may go under-noticed relative to firearm homicides. More awareness and additional public health studies of firearm suicide, in tandem with firearm homicide, should be pursued to better identify individuals and neighborhoods that are at greatest risk of experiencing each event.
